It took me exactly\n39 hours and 59 minutes to complete a challenge launched by Facebook, the\nFacebook Messenger Botathon, at the 10th edition of Campus Party (#CPBR10),\nheld in January and February 2017.",[27,28,29],"blockquote",{},[10,30,31],{},"Yes, we hit the submit button in the last minute.",[10,33,34,35,39],{},"Diego Rangel and Douglas Lacerda (two people I met at the conference who later\nbecame friends) and I competed against 95 teams from across the country. We won\nsecond place and took home the FbStart\nAccelerate track code, worth US$80,000 in investment to keep developing our\nproject: ",[36,37,38],"strong",{},"ezBOT",", a bot that creates automated messages for anyone running a\nbusiness page on Facebook.",[10,41,42],{},"Facebook had announced ahead of time that it would launch a challenge at the\nevent, though it hadn't said exactly what. It was during Campus Party that the\nworld's largest social network told the public what the challenge was: build a\nMessenger bot that solves a real-world problem and uses at least 6 of the\nplatform's features. Teams had up to 40 hours to pull it off.",[27,44,45],{},[10,46,47],{},"We spent nearly 40 hours at the workbenches running on coffee and energy\ndrinks. The shortest way I can put it: \"it's a bot that\nbuilds bots.\" But to make it clearer what it actually is, take a look at how it\nworks:",[10,52,53],{},[13,54],{"alt":55,"src":56},"ezBOT Messenger conversation showing the automated-response template, with a \"Questions & Answers\" card the page owner can pick.","\u002Fimages\u002Fezbot-messenger.webp",[10,58,59],{},[20,60,61],{},"Screen showing the automated-response model, with questions and answers.",[10,63,64],{},"ezBOT lets a Facebook page set up custom interaction patterns with users who\nreach out via Messenger, like a virtual assistant. With ezBOT you can, for\nexample, create a set of questions and answers that come up often among the\ncustomers of a given product or service. So when a user contacts the page\nthrough Messenger, they get an automated reply based on what they asked. For the\nuser, that's a win in response speed; for the business owner too, since it makes\na good impression and clears up common questions very quickly. We built two more\nvirtual-assistant templates during the challenge as well.",[66,67],"hr",{},[10,69,70,73],{},[36,71,72],{},"Update:"," the project has since been discontinued.",{"title":75,"searchDepth":76,"depth":76,"links":77},"",2,[],"2017-10-02","How two people I met at the conference and I built a \"bot that builds bots\" in under 40 hours and took second place (and US$80k) at Facebook's Messenger Botathon.","md",{},true,"\u002F2017-10-02-facebook-messenger-botathon-cpbr10",{"title":5,"description":79},"2017-10-02-facebook-messenger-botathon-cpbr10","O9EY4S33NlbUpidDKdJmPv8tpFMt-m48SRccpn_U-CQ",1780086317115]
